During Luxe Pack Monaco 2014, the Luxe Pack in Green Award rewards the best eco-conceived initiative. This year the cosmetic jar T-eco from Euro Cosmetic Asia, associated to Sanyo Chemical, won the award. This cosmetic jar was completely eco-designed: a reduced 40% of plastic, fully recyclable, reusable and refillable. Its simple replacement design enables an easy take-off with only 2 fingers, thus providing a suitable answer to customers. In addition, the revolutionary over-molding injection and in-mold labelling technique protect the decoration with anti-counterfeit and scenic values.

A glass trophy inspired by organic petals, providing a wide range of plant colors that varies depending on the light was created by Thierry Cazaux and Julien Zorzin, from Chic Agency.

This year, the jury wanted to reward a Jury’s Special to Heinz Glas initiative, for the construction of a tropical greenhouse in the middle of Franconia. It is fueled by the recovery of heat from furnaces, providing the population exotic fruits and fishes.

The 2014 LUXE PACK MONACO in green other nominees were: Green Leaf from Albea, Carta Crusca from Favini, Go green collection from LF Beauty, Absolute green line from Sparflex

The 2014 LUXE PACK in green jury: Sandrine Sommer, Sustainable Development Director Guerlain, Michel Fontaine, President of French National Packaging Council, Stefano Lavorini, Ceo Italia Imballaggio Magazine, Marie-Laurence Truchon-Bartes, Promotions & Developments Purchasing Director Pernod, Cécile Lochard, CEO Citizen Luxury, Daniel Saclier, Prospective and Innovation Director Guerlain
